What's you're temp gauge saying?

More likely to be water pump or thermostat not functioning correctly.

You may as well pull the bottom hose off the rad, drain the old coolant and flush the rad and block through with a hose pipe. While you've got it drained down you could pull the thermostat, drop it in a mug of boiling water and see if it opens.
